Latin America and Iraq are two regions with diverse religious communities that have rich histories and cultural traditions. In Latin America, the religious landscape is a vibrant mix of indigenous beliefs, Catholicism brought by Spanish colonization, and other Christian denominations. Similarly, Iraq is home to a wide range of religious groups, including Muslims, Christians, Yazidis, and Mandaeans.

In Latin America, Catholicism has been a dominant force for centuries, with many countries having a strong Catholic identity. However, in recent years, there has been a rise in evangelical Protestantism, particularly in countries like Brazil and Guatemala. This trend has led to a more diverse religious landscape in the region, with a growing number of people identifying as Protestant or non-religious. In Iraq, Islam is the dominant religion, with the majority of the population being Shia Muslims. However, there are also significant Sunni Muslim, Christian, Yazidi, and Mandaean communities. Each of these religious groups has its own traditions, beliefs, and practices, contributing to the rich tapestry of religious diversity in the region. Despite the diversity of religious communities in both Latin America and Iraq, there have been challenges related to religious coexistence and tolerance. In Iraq, sectarian tensions have been a longstanding issue, leading to conflicts and violence between different religious groups. Similarly, in some parts of Latin America, there have been instances of religious discrimination and persecution. However, there are also many examples of religious communities in both regions coming together to promote peace, understanding, and cooperation. Interfaith dialogue, community initiatives, and efforts to bridge religious divides have all played a role in fostering greater harmony and respect among different religious groups. Overall, the diverse religious communities in Latin America and Iraq are an integral part of the social fabric of these regions, contributing to their cultural richness and diversity.
